A matcha tea bowl hand-crafted and fired in a wood-fired kiln by Master Potter Banggok Seo Dong-gyou. Coated with green glaze made from elm ash, the naturally flowing glaze marks and transformations left by flames harmonize to create a one-of-a-kind artwork with no identical form. The deep and subtle colors produced by the uneven heat unique to wood-fired kilns represent a charm found only in master potter works, not in factory-made products. This tea bowl is ideal for whisking or preparing matcha, and will be a meaningful collectible for those who enjoy tea culture or are interested in ceramic art.
